Output 86c86fbfdee70911de0e719d21e6a4955f47bd80b2c26c9cda0b43b397b52644:14

value
2320503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eee18be76be8f64e6f4a6d2c6c273f8459b6330 OP_EQUAL
address
37Rm3gZf9oaT6HhPNE15sD9vABUCeCr6Ex
transaction
86c86fbfdee70911de0e719d21e6a4955f47bd80b2c26c9cda0b43b397b52644
spent
true